Neuromorphic AI Edge Deployment

Deployment of spiking neural networks and event-driven AI models onto neuromorphic hardware like Intel Loihi or BrainChip Akida for ultra-low power, always-on inference at the edge, enabling new classes of battery-powered smart sensors and autonomous devices.

Spiking Neural Network Development

Custom design and training of spiking neural networks (SNNs) using frameworks like Nengo and Lava to leverage the temporal dynamics and sparse computation of neuromorphic processors, solving problems in real-time signal processing and sensory data fusion.

Neuromorphic Hardware-Software Co-design

Joint architectural design of custom silicon and the algorithms that run on it, optimizing neural network topologies for specific neuromorphic chip architectures to maximize energy efficiency and computational throughput for specialized applications.

Ultra-Low Power AI Sensor Integration

Integration of neuromorphic processors with advanced sensor arrays (e.g., event-based cameras, MEMS) to create intelligent sensing systems that consume microwatts of power, enabling perpetual operation for environmental monitoring and predictive maintenance.

Neuromorphic AI for Autonomous Systems

Development of perception and decision-making systems for robots and drones using neuromorphic computing, providing millisecond-latency responses with minimal energy consumption for navigation and object avoidance in dynamic environments.
